Deputy Headteacher job summary

This is an exciting opportunity for a full time Deputy Headteacher to work with a dynamic and growing Trust. This post would suit an experienced Teacher looking for a collaborative and supportive environment to start a first deputy headship, or an existing school senior leader who feels they have the leadership experience, qualities and drive to lead our academy to further success.

Our school is a happy calm and exciting place to learn, where we know that the children will continue to make us proud of their responsible, positive and caring attitudes. We are a small but vibrant primary academy of the outskirts of central Norwich, with almost 200 pupils, ranging from 4-11years old.

We have high expectations of ourselves and the children in relation to behaviour, academic and creative progress and aim to offer the children a high quality, innovative and creative learning experience, delivered through excellent teaching and up to date technology.

We encourage children to take responsibility for their own decisions and to recognise that they have choices. We believe that a close working partnership with parents is the key to achieving success for the children and in turn for the school and the wider community it serves.
